Love Island Australia star Tayla Damir has revealed her secret struggle with anxiety. 

During an interview with New Idea, the 22-year-old said that she has been able to 'overcome' her problems partly because of her newfound fame. 

'I went through a lot of anxiety when I was in high school... I didn't know what to do and I always felt kind of isolated,' she explained.
